FinTech Awards 2017

OVERVIEW
Organised by the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S) and the Association of Banks in Singapore (ABS), the MAS FinTech Awards and ABS Global FinTech Award represent the industry's highest accolade for FinTech innovation. These awards seek to celebrate the spirit of innovation in the financial sector by providing recognition to innovative FinTech projects that have been implemented in Singapore and around the world. Recognition will be provided to FinTech projects implemented/ deployed by entities across 4 categories:

  1. MAS FinTech Awards (Singapore Founder): Singapore-based SMEs 1s with at least one Singaporean founder. The term 'founder' is defined as an individual who was instrumental in setting up the SME. There is no need for majority share-ownership. 
    • The SME must have a physical office registered in Singapore
    • The solution must have been implemented/ deployed in Singapore
  2. MAS FinTech Awards (Singapore SME): Singapore-based SMEs
    • The SME must have a physical office registered in Singapore
    • The solution must have been implemented/ deployed in Singapore
  3. MAS FinTech Awards (Singapore Open): Singapore-based companies of any size
    • The company must have a physical office registered in Singapore
    • The solution must have been implemented/ deployed in Singapore
  4. ABS Global FinTech Award: FinTech project implemented in any part of the world

1 SPRING defines SMEs as companies with annual sales turnover of not more than S$100mil or employment size of not more than 200 workers.


RULES & FORMAT

  • Qualifying Period: Projects implemented before 30 June 2017 will be eligible for consideration.
  • Prize pool & winning entries: $1.15M for up to 10 winners 
  • Deadline for submission: 14 Aug 2017, Monday (2359 hrs, Pacific Time)


EVALUATION PROCESS
A panel of judges will be appointed to assess entries. The judges will represent a cross section of experts from the private and public sector (e.g. venture capitalists). Entries will be assessed on a 40-point scale on the following:

  • Impact (10 points): Considerations include productivity, profitability, user experience, risk management, knowledge-transfer, and applicability beyond the financial sector
  • Practicality (10 points): Examples include ease of implementation, scalability, and cost-effectiveness
  • Interoperability (10 points): Ability for the solution to interface with other systems
  • Uniqueness & Creativity (10 points): Extent to which the solution differs from the status quo. One possible dimension could be through the approaches/technologies used to address specific problem(s). Examples include, but are not limited to APIs, big data, biometrics, blockchain, virtual reality, internet of things, machine learning, artificial intelligence, credit scoring, predictive analytics, quantum processing, risk profiling, and smart contracts.


F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S 

Can I submit multiple entries? What category would my project fall under?

You may submit multiple entries as long as they relate to different projects. There is no need to indicate which category you are applying to, as the evaluation team will decide on the best category fit for a given entry.

My project was implemented on [Date]. Does this fall under the qualifying period?

Projects, including betas and proofs of concept, will be eligible for consideration if the date of completion falls before 30 Jun 2017.

How many winners will there be across the categories? What is the prize breakdown across the categories?

There is no predetermined number of winners across the categories. MAS and ABS have made provisions for up to SGD$1.15M for up to 10 winners across 4 categories and reserve the right to revise the figure depending on the number and quality of eligible entries. For the ABS Global FinTech Award, there is a maximum of one winner.

How are SMEs defined? 

SMEs (Small-Medium Enterprises), as defined by SPRING, are enterprises with an annual sales turnover of not more than SGD$100 million OR an employment size of not more than 200 workers. Enterprises qualify as SMEs as long as they satisfy at least one of the two parameters above.
